我試了,兩個(gè)都會(huì)冒泡啊
$('body').on('click',function(e){
alert("body");
})
$('body').on('click',function(e){
alert("body");
})
2016-05-24
應(yīng)該要改成這樣
//刪除事件
$("button:first").click(function() {
$(".aaron:first").off('mousedown')
});
//刪除事件
$("button:last").click(function() {
$(".aaron:last").off()
})
//刪除事件
$("button:first").click(function() {
$(".aaron:first").off('mousedown')
});
//刪除事件
$("button:last").click(function() {
$(".aaron:last").off()
})
2016-05-24
最新回答 / 淺雪暖陽2
火狐彈得就是一次。Chrome彈得是3次,要是:$("input").select(function(e){??? ? ? alert(e.target.value);?? ? ? return false;??});彈得是一次。
2016-05-23
參數(shù)e只是jQuery為事件處理函數(shù)傳入的參數(shù)Event對(duì)象
原生的js里面也有這個(gè)event對(duì)象,要處理兼容!
原生的js里面也有這個(gè)event對(duì)象,要處理兼容!
2016-05-20
回答<慕粉3122566>
var n = 0;
function a() {
$(".right p:first").mouseover('data = 慕課網(wǎng)', function data(e)
{
$(".right a").html('mouseover事件觸發(fā)次數(shù):' + (++n) + '<br/> 傳入數(shù)據(jù)為 :'+ e.data)
})
}
a();
這樣看下!
var n = 0;
function a() {
$(".right p:first").mouseover('data = 慕課網(wǎng)', function data(e)
{
$(".right a").html('mouseover事件觸發(fā)次數(shù):' + (++n) + '<br/> 傳入數(shù)據(jù)為 :'+ e.data)
})
}
a();
這樣看下!
2016-05-20
最贊回答 / 媽媽說要好好學(xué)習(xí)
按鍵按下顯示內(nèi)容,你第一次按鍵(例如:r)的時(shí)候元素的內(nèi)容是空的,當(dāng)你第二次開始按的時(shí)候,這時(shí)元素里面已經(jīng)有一個(gè)內(nèi)容(即:r),這時(shí)就會(huì)把這個(gè)r顯示出來。這也就是你說的按下后第二次才開始顯示。你可以仔細(xì)看看這節(jié)課程剛開始的時(shí)候所說的內(nèi)容,你明白了keydown事件的觸發(fā)過程,你就懂了。
2016-05-20
這個(gè)委托的意思就是減少事件綁定,
$("li").on('click' 為每個(gè)li都綁定click事件
$("ul").on('click' 只為ul綁定click事件 通過事件冒泡來執(zhí)行事件
網(wǎng)頁優(yōu)化的一種
$("li").on('click' 為每個(gè)li都綁定click事件
$("ul").on('click' 只為ul綁定click事件 通過事件冒泡來執(zhí)行事件
網(wǎng)頁優(yōu)化的一種
2016-05-20